Summary/Abstract: Although known at the level of doctrine as material evidence, the Code of Civil Procedure entered into force on February 15, 2013 introduces, for the first time in Romanian procedural law, provisions regarding the institution of material means of evidence. The specifics of this means of evidence, respectively the content that may concern technical or IT aspects among the most diverse, call for increased diligence, both in terms of the possibility of the legislative process being called upon to supplement gaps or shortcomings and in terms of the punctuality of the application of the rules by the courts. In the context of this study, we intend to detect, to begin with, (I) the legal provisions applicable to material evidence, following that, in the second (II) part of the study, we will present the potential risks of new technologies and the subsequent evidentiary values in the context of legal disputes to the family, going to close the article (III) by summing up some conclusions by which we will try to answer the question: „Does the institution of material means of evidence require «an update»?”
